Riskgrupper are categories of individuals identified as having a higher probability of experiencing adverse health outcomes, infection, or substantial disruption due to a hazard or disease, compared with the general population. The concept is used in public health, disaster risk management, and occupational safety to direct resources and measures where they are most needed.
